Lett. 97, 226803 (2006)", "categories": [ "cond-mat.mes-hall" ], "abstract": "We have measured the phase decoherence rate, $\\tau_{\\phi}^{-1}$ of conduction electrons in disordered Ag wires implanted with 2 and 10 parts per million Fe impurities, by means of the weak localization magnetoresistance. The Kondo temperature of Fe in Ag, $T_K \\approx 4$ K, is in the ideal temperature range to study the progressive screening of the Fe spins as the temperature $T$ falls below $T_K$. The contribution to $\\tau_{\\phi}^{-1}$ from the Fe impurities is clearly visible over the temperature range 40 mK -- 10 K. Below $T_K$, $\\tau_{\\phi}^{-1}$ falls rapidly until $T/T_K \\approx 0.1$, in agreement with recent theoretical calculations. At lower $T$, $\\tau_{\\phi}^{-1}$ deviates from theory with a flatter $T$-dependence. We speculate that this latter behavior is due to incomplete screening of the s=2 Fe impurities by the conduction electrons.", "revisions": [ { "version": "v1", "updated": "2006-07-06T15:32:23.000Z" } ], "analyses": { "keywords": [ "conduction electrons", "kondo temperature", "phase coherence", "million fe impurities", "phase decoherence rate" ], "tags": [ "journal article" ], "publication": { "publisher": "APS", "journal": "Phys.
